使用docker-py:连接重置为p

2024-05-17 13:24:36 发布

您现在位置:Python中文网/ 问答频道 /正文

我试图通过docker py创建一个docker镜像,我使用了以下代码:

import docker
import os

docker_client = docker.from_env()
path = os.path.dirname(os.path.abspath(__file__)) + "/container"
docker_client.images.build(path=path, tag='container-tag')

最后一行抛出以下错误:

^{pr2}$

我使用的用户是docker组的成员,我已经检查了套接字文件的权限。在


Tags: pathdocker代码frompyimportenvclient
1条回答
网友
1楼 · 发布于 2024-05-17 13:24:36

由于docker_client.containers.list()适合您,所以您的问题不在于docker连接。因为某种原因,构建失败了。在

在另一个终端中运行journalctl -f -n10,然后运行代码,看看是否能找出哪里出了问题。当你打电话给你的时候,会有明显的异常

docker_client.images.build(path=path, tag='container-tag')

相关问题 更多 >